POSITION SUMMARY:

The Fleet Mechanic II for the Mid-Del Public Schools Maintenance Department is responsible for performing routine preventive maintenance and inspections on the district's fleet, including heavy equipment, trucks, service vehicles, and support equipment. The position services diesel- and gas-powered vehicles. This position supports the safe and efficient operation of all Maintenance Department vehicles and ensures timely servicing and documentation of maintenance tasks in compliance with state and federal regulations.

 

 

QUALIFICATION REQUIREMENTS:

  • High school diploma or GED required.
  • Minimum Three (3) years' experience in vehicle maintenance, tire service, or related field preferred.
  • Valid Oklahoma Driver's License required.
  • Class B Commercial Driver's License (CDL) endorsements are
  • ASE Certification(s) in Maintenance and Light Repair (MLR) or comparable areas preferred but not required.

 

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ES: 

 

  1. Perform routine maintenance including oil changes, tire rotations, lubrication, filter replacement, and fluid checks.
  2. Inspect, repair, mount, and balance tires on district vehicles and equipment as needed.
  3. Conduct vehicle safety inspections and report potential issues to the Fleet Maintenance Foreman.
  4. Maintain accurate service records and logs in accordance with district and Department of Transportation (DOT) requirements.
  5. Assist mechanics in more complex repairs as directed.
  6. Monitor and maintain inventory levels of tires, lubricants, filters, and related supplies.
  7. Clean and organize work areas; ensure proper storage of tools and equipment.
  8. Adhere to all Mid-Del Public Schools policies and safety protocols.
  9. Support Maintenance department goals through collaborative and professional behavior.
  10. Perform other duties as assigned related to vehicle maintenance or departmental needs.
